Metallica (commonly known as The Black Album) is the fifth studio album by American heavy metal band Metallica. It was released on August 12, 1991, by Elektra Records. Recording sessions took place at One on One Recording Studios in Los Angeles over an eight-month span that frequently found Metallica at odds with their new producer Bob Rock.

Album Metallica. "Nothing Else Matters" is the eighth track from American rock band Metallica and their 1991 self-titled album. Written by James Hetfield and Lars Ulrich from the band, the track was released in April 1992 and is one of Metallica's most well-known and popular songs. "Nothing Else Matters" is a ballad about being honest.

Metallica: Enter Sandman: Directed by Wayne Isham. With R.G. Armstrong, Kirk Hammett, James Hetfield, Metallica. Music video for Metallica's highly successful 1991 song "Enter Sandman". The video shows the band performing the song in a flashy darkness and a boy praying before going to bed while being watched by the eponymous Sandman.

The effects loop used by Hetfield contained two Aphex EQF-2 EQ units [in addition to the EQ controls on the Mesa] and an Aphex CX-1 Compressor. The role of the EQ was to cut out the 1.2kHz frequency, which was not an unusual practice - Dimebag also did this for his.

Casual Metallica fans might have been confused when the band released Nothing Else Matters in 1991. A touchy-feely ballad that frontman James Hetfield had written about missing his then-girlfriend Kristen Martinez while on tour, the song was a far cry from the war'n'lightning imagery that had dominated Metallica's past decade.
